What Is an Asset Protection Trust?
Asset protection trusts are a way to protect assets from creditors. Asset protection trusts are more common in other countries or for offshore accounts. If the person who opens the trust (the settlor) is subject to a court judgment, the trustee can keep the assets safe from creditors or the settlor. Most people in the U.S. don’t use asset protection trusts as part of an estate plan.
What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Trust and Estates Lawyer?
Most people think of a trust as something they only need to consider when they pass away. However, a trust can be something you can benefit from during your life and provide for your family after death. Trust planning can help manage property and assets, gain tax advantages, and avoid probate. You should consider a trust when you:
- Have significant financial assets or property
- Have family members with special needs
- Want to distribute assets to charitable groups or religious organizations
- Want to protect your privacy
- Need to preserve assets for minor children
- Have major life changes

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Trust Lawyer?
If you don’t hire a trust lawyer, your assets will pass under California probate laws. Probate can tie up your assets for months or years. If your beneficiaries are fighting over the assets, it can take longer and cost your estate money. With a trust, the property can pass outside of probate. You can also have more control over what happens to your estate after death. If you don’t have a trust, your loved ones may have to deal with:
- Estate taxes
- Delays in probate
- Fighting legal challenges over assets and property
- Property passing through intestacy
